思路:
直接按题目要求递推即可
c o d e code code
#include<iostream>
#include<cstdio>
using namespace std;
int n, f[1000010];
int main()
{
for(int i=1000000; i>=1; i--)
{
if(i<=100)
f[i]=f[f[i+11]];
else f[i]=i-10;
}
scanf("%d", &n);
while(n!=0)
{
printf("%d\n", f[n]);
scanf("%d", &n);
}
return 0;
}